- [ ] Verify autocomplete index rebuild on the Pellgrove staging tier. The Quickfetch index has been slow since the tokenizer change; plugin authors should confirm their custom suggesters return under 80ms. If your suggester times out, file against the Quickfetch board and include the staging build token, which appears below.

trace token, bawep-fahof: htk6_262092

Subject: DR drill — ScanPort barcode integration

Team: drill is Thursday. We'll simulate loss of the ScanPort barcode gateway and fail over to the Harlen standby node. New folks: read the failover doc first. Standby config is sealed until the drill starts. When prompted, unseal it with the recovery passphrase below.

strongbox words: druath-quenael

Hey Marit,

Quick heads-up before you're on shift: Pellway Couriers missed yesterday's pick-up for the Dunmere parcels, so we've switched the run to Foxfell Transit starting today. New driver should show up around ten with a transfer slip — everything else stays the same, same dock, same paperwork. Just double-check the slip matches our log. Pass the driver this instruction at hand-over:

drop instructions, hahip-badug: the quenox ralath courier leaves the kaseth fraiel rusiel tameth belys istdor ralion giliel ledger at gate 7830 under passcode 165413